7. What is your cancellation policy?
A $100 deposit is required at the time of booking to reserve your scheduled boat tour.
Cancellations made one week in advance of the scheduled tour time will receive a full refund of the deposit. No-shows or cancellations the day of will not be eligible for a refund. Transfers: If you need to change the date of your tour, we will do our best to accomodate you based on availability, but changes must be requested at least 48 hours before the scheduled departure time.

18. Where do your tours usually take you?
Our tours primarily explore the beautiful waterways of Cape Coral, Fort Myers, Fort Myers Beach, and the scenic canals where you can view stunning homes. On the longer tours, we also visit Lovers Key, Sanibel Island, Captiva Island, and Cabbage Key, a local hotspot where you can see large turtles and enjoy the relaxed atmosphere. We’ll show you the best sights of our local area! Along the way, we can stop at local hot spots for lunch and drinks, giving you a chance to unwind and enjoy the local vibe!
